FREE TIME OF HALF OF CZECHS HAS CHANGED, SPORTS AND VIDEOS LEAD THE WAY

27. 5. 202527. 5. 2025
More than half of Czechs are satisfied with the amount of free time they have. However, this is least true for the 35-54 age group, who feel they have less time for their hobbies due to work and family commitments, according to data from a ResSolution Group survey.

Most Czechs are satisfied with the amount of free time they have. One-fifth of the Czech population (19%) say they are completely satisfied, and another 37% are somewhat satisfied. Seniors (55+) are most likely to be completely satisfied with their free time, with this share reaching 34%. On the other hand, people aged 35–54 are most often dissatisfied with the amount of free time they have. According to the survey, they feel most caught between work and family. This is shown by a survey conducted by ResSolution Group for MediaGuru.cz.

Changes in the way people spend their free time over the last two years are acknowledged by roughly half of the population: 27% report more leisure activities than before, while 24% report fewer. For half of them, the amount of free time has not changed. However, it is not just about time, but also about content: 21% of people do more different activities than before, 24% do fewer, and 14% do the same but different types.

The most common leisure activities are sports and hiking, followed by watching films, series or videos (10.8%). These are the two activities that users ‘most often engage in’ in their free time. Others include meeting family and friends, listening to music, spending time on social networks, reading books, and travelling and going on trips. They find sports and exercise, meeting family or friends, and travelling the most fulfilling.

Half of the population spends a maximum of two hours a week on their hobbies, while the other half spends more than three hours a week.

The most fulfilling leisure activities for Czechs are sport and exercise (17%), followed by spending time with family and friends (11%) and travelling (10%). And what would they like to change? The most common wish is to exercise more (43%), especially among women, while a third would like to have more free time (32%). One in four would like to reduce passive activities such as watching TV, and a quarter would like to organise their time better.

Work prevents 69% of respondents (who are dissatisfied with the amount of free time they have) from devoting more time to their interests. Another factor is family responsibilities, which restrict 55% of Czech internet users. 29% are restricted by finances.

About the survey



  • Method: The survey was conducted via online data collection (CAWI). Respondents are part of National Sample CZ.

  • Target group: Czech internet population aged 15+.

  • Sample: Data analysis was carried out on a sample of 514 respondents.

  • Fieldwork: Field data collection took place between 17 April and 21 April 2025.
